Wi-Fi connectivity

Many smart vacuum cleaners can work without Wi-Fi, but connecting your robot to the internet opens up many advanced features that increase efficiency and convenience. Some of these features include precise home mapping, customizable cleaning preferences and remote control using mobile apps. Some robots allow you to identify it. The app will also send regular updates to the vacuum cleaner's firmware.

Connecting a robot vacuum to WiFi is easy, but it is crucial to follow the manufacturer's directions and also check the settings of your router. The majority of modern vacuum cleaners utilize 2.4GHz signals. These have a wider coverage area and are more reliable than 5GHz connections. However, some dual-band routers can transmit both 2.4GHz and 5GHz signals. If you have a dual-band wireless router, make sure you select 2.4GHz on your smartphone when you set it up.

The application for your robot is typically easy to use and allows you to begin, stop and schedule cleaning sessions. Certain models are also compatible with Amazon Alexa or Google Assistant. This allows you to activate the robot using voice commands. This feature is especially beneficial for pet owners and busy families because it frees your hands and allows you to focus on other tasks while the vacuum does its job.

Other functions you can customize via the app include setting no-go zones and adjusting cleaning modes. Some apps produce heat maps that allow you to determine the most filthy areas of your home and adjust the robot's suction to suit. In addition you can alter the cleaning preferences for individual rooms or set timetables for each room, and some models allow you to stop a cleaning session and resume where it stopped.

A strong connection to the internet is crucial to your robot vacuum's navigation system, so be certain to ensure whether it's connected to a reliable signal from Wi-Fi and doesn't have any connectivity issues. If the vacuum is experiencing trouble connecting to the Internet try moving it closer to the router or using a Wi-Fi extender to boost the strength of your signal. If the problem persists, it may be the right time to call the customer support team of your router.

Navigation system

The navigation system of a robot vacuum is vital in its ability to effectively clean and avoid obstacles. There are many kinds of navigation systems, ranging from simple bump sensors to advanced mapping technology. The best navigation system will make your robot cleaner efficient.

robot-vacuum-mops-logo-text-black-png-original.jpgMost basic robot vacuums use sensors and algorithms to navigate. They have bump sensors that detect solid objects, and infrared sensors to detect hot or cold objects. This allows the robot to avoid furniture and other large, heavy objects. These sensors assist the robot to track its position in space which allows it to navigate accurately.

Advanced robot vacuums employ cameras to improve the accuracy of navigation. The camera uses an optical sensor and lens to capture images of the surroundings, which it then analyzes for its position. The robot also uses image data to identify obstacles, and it can also draw an outline of the room to plan its journey. Additionally the camera can detect things like doors and windows and avoid them.

The most advanced robotic vacuums make use of LIDAR to scan the room and generate 3D maps. This technology is similar to the system used by self-driving cars. LIDAR is, in contrast to other types of sensors, is not affected by changes in lighting conditions. This is why it is ideal in rooms with a broad variety of lighting conditions.

Battery life

The battery life of robot vacuum cleaners is essential to its efficiency. It's dependent on how often you utilize it, the amount of time it's running, and the type of debris it picks up. A quality robot will return to its dock automatically and charge when necessary. You can prolong the life of the battery by cleaning it regularly and taking hair off of the suction system. The power consumption of the robot will be decreased if you keep it clean.

Most robots are powered by lithium-ion batteries which has a high energy density and a long cycle life. The older models had nickel-metal-hydride battery that had a shorter battery life and required longer recharge times. If your robot is using an hydride nickel-based battery, change to a lithium-ion model to get better performance.

Think about placing your robot vacuum cleaner amazon in a cool and dry area, and clean the area of any liquid dangers, such as spills or opened water bottles. Liquids may damage electronic components and decrease battery performance, which can cause premature failure.

A well-maintained robotic can last up to four years or more, depending on the brand and model. Regular maintenance involves cleaning the wheels of debris and examining for sharp objects and blockages and regularly washing mop heads. Also, you should clean the waste bin of your vacuum and empty it every time you use it. Examine the battery for signs that it's worn out.
